Job Description

The HR Generalist assists with accurate and timely biweekly payroll processing: reviews and corrects time entries, submits adjustments to the payroll administrator, and approves payroll. Serves as occasional backup for payroll processing.

Responsibilities

  • Manages time clock systems: configures new employee biometric profiles, updates schedules, and oversees PTO tracking.
  • Generates HR reports using various software platforms.
  • Drafts and disseminates internal communications via HRIS, email, and messaging applications.
  • Executes full-cycle recruitment: posts job ads, coordinates with recruiters and agencies, screens candidates, administers assessments, and conducts phone interviews.
  • Represents the company at job and career fairs; builds partnerships with local colleges, technical schools, and their faculty.
  • May participate in advisory boards and panel events.
  • Extends verbal and written job offers; provides pre-employment documentation and coordinates post-offer screenings.
  • Coordinates new hire onboarding: arranges workspaces, IT access, and schedules orientation sessions; facilitates HR orientation and OJT arrangements.
  • Trains new hires on HRIS and timekeeping systems.
  • Reviews and approves timesheets for temporary employees; liaises with staffing agencies.
  • Reconciles invoices from recruiters and staffing agencies.
  • Organizes annual benefits open enrollment and monthly benefits enrollment sessions; responds to employee benefits questions.
  • Reconciles monthly insurance invoices for accuracy and completeness.
  • Administers the 401(k) plan and participates in the annual audit process.
  • Assists supervisors in managing employee relations, addressing performance issues, and facilitating disciplinary actions and terminations.
  • Partners with department managers to coordinate annual performance evaluations.
  • Plans and facilitates internal and external training sessions.
  • Oversees workplace safety program, including audiometric testing, GHS updates, emergency drills, OSHA compliance, and PPE usage; serves on the safety committee.
  • Works with the Director of HR to address complex employee relations issues; conducts investigations and addresses complaints in a timely manner.
  • Manages employee recognition initiatives and events.
  • Responds to employment verifications, reference checks, and unemployment claims.
  • Manages offboarding procedures: initiates separation in HRIS, conducts exit interviews, and prepares separation/severance documentation.
  • Maintains comprehensive HR records, including personnel files, disciplinary actions, FMLA, OSHA logs, and workers’ compensation claims.
  • Completes special projects as assigned by the CEO, Director of HR and other members of the executive team.
  • Supervises and provides guidance to the HR Assistant/Receptionist.
